The Panerai Luminor, first introduced in 1950, holds a unique place in horological history. Its distinctive cushion-shaped case, wire loop lugs, and iconic crown-protecting bridge have become instantly recognizable symbols of Italian design and military heritage. The watch's initial purpose – equipping the Italian Navy's frogmen – lends it an aura of rugged functionality and understated elegance that continues to resonate with collectors today. The Allure of the Panerai Design:
The success of Panerai homages lies in the enduring appeal of the original design. The cushion-shaped case, a departure from the prevailing round watch designs of the time, provides a unique and instantly recognizable silhouette. This distinctive shape, coupled with the signature wire loop lugs and the crown-protecting bridge (a crucial element for water resistance in the original military specification), creates a bold and masculine aesthetic. The oversized case, often measuring 44mm or more, further contributes to the watch's commanding presence on the wrist. Finally, the clear, legible dial, often featuring luminous markers (a nod to the original Luminor's self-luminous compound, which was a significant technological advancement for its time, offering improved safety and brightness compared to previous materials), completes the iconic look.

Best Panerai Homage Watch: Identifying Key Features:
Selecting the "best" Panerai homage watch is subjective and depends on individual preferences. However, several key features should be considered:
* Case Material: Stainless steel is the most common and generally the most durable option. Some homages may also utilize titanium or other materials for a lighter weight or different aesthetic. The quality of the steel and its finishing should be carefully examined.
* Movement: While quartz movements offer affordability and ease of maintenance, automatic movements provide a more refined and sophisticated experience. Look for reputable movement manufacturers like Miyota or Seiko for reliable automatic options in homage watches.
* Crystal: Sapphire crystal is the preferred choice for its scratch resistance. Mineral crystal is often found in more budget-friendly options, but it is more susceptible to scratches.
* Water Resistance: A minimum of 50 meters of water resistance is desirable for everyday wear, though higher ratings are preferable for swimming or other water activities.
* Lume: The luminous material used on the hands and markers should be bright and long-lasting. Super-LumiNova is a popular and high-quality option.
* Overall Build Quality: Examine the watch carefully for any imperfections in the case, bezel, or bracelet. A well-made homage will feel solid and well-assembled.
